Alan john blackburn wrote: > > There's a low-cost Storage Scope available in the UK called the OsziFOX. > > It's in a tiny hand-held probe case (size about 150 x 30 x 20mm), with a > tiny backlit LCD display on one side. It can be used on its own, or > connected to a PC serial port, giving a full-screen scope display in > Windows. It offers speeds up to 20 Msamples/sec, and also works as a > voltmeter. > > It costs UKP 80 ($128). >
